The Florida Gators got some good news on Tuesday night when it was revealed that four of the nine players who were suspended for the entire 2017 season for credit card fraud would be reinstated to the team.

One of those players was star RB Jordan Scarlett, who ran for 889 yards and six touchdowns in 2016. The Florida offense will be better off with him back in the mix.

Scarlett will rejoin a backfield that includes Lamical Perine and Malik Davis (when he recovers from a knee injury).

The Gators should have plenty of depth at running back next year, and it’ll be interesting to see how Scarlett fits into that mix now that he’s back with the team.
